DISTrN�GUISHING CHARACTERISTICS: The Supervising Librarian is a senior management level professional in the Librarian series. Incumbent is responsible for participating in the Library Management Team. Primary responsibilities involve administration, managing the computer technology plan, reference and readers' advisory services, collection development, supervision of professional, paraprofessional and support staff, and provision of reference and readers advisory services for the public. This position serves as Library Services Director in his/her absence. EX:4JMpLES OF DUTIES: Duties may include, but are not limited to the following: Participates as a member of the library management team and contributes to the development of departmental goals, objectives, policies, procedures and service standards; Plans, organizes, schedules, supervises, reviews and evaluates the work of assigned professional, paraprofessional, and support staff, Recommends selection of assigned staff and provides for their training and professional development; Participates in library operations, including collection development, public service and community relations, and reference and readers advisory service; Coordinates operation of the library's integrated computer system including staff training and parameter maintenance; Analyzes and makes recommendations for improved service delivery, capital expenditures and specialized program development; Assists in developing assigned budget and monitors expenditures, Represents the library in the community through participation in community organizations and in meetings with the public, citizens groups and other agencies; May develop grant applications, proposals and bid specifications for materials, equipment or services; and administer assigned contracts; Maintains records and prepares periodic or special reports regarding library service activities or related matters. Principles and practices of professional library services and administration, including service objectives, organization and procedures. Theory and philosophy of library services. Books, authors and reference sources in a variety of fields. Principles and practices of employee supervision, including selection, planning, training, work evaluation and discipline. Information systems and automation as applied to library activities. Basic computer user applications pertaining to the work. Basic budgetary principles and practices. Abilitv to: Plan, organize, assign, direct, coordinate, review and evaluate the work of assigned professional, technical and support staff. Select and motivate staff and provide for their training and professional development. Analyze complex administrative problems, evaluate alternatives, and recommend effective courses of action. Assist in developing, implementing and interpreting goals, objectives policies, procedures, work standards and internal controls. Prepare clear and concise reports, correspondence, outreach and informational materials. Establish and maintain an effective working relationship with a variety of individuals and groups, including library staff, patrons, community groups and service providers, including making verbal presentations. Select and recommend a variety of library materials for patron use.
